Cheesy Funeral Potatoes Recipe

Cheesy funeral potatoes are some of the best cheesy potatoes that you will ever make. While the name may sound somewhat strange, there's a story behind it. According to Atlas Obscura, many people think this recipe came to be because of the Relief Society, a women's service group that's part of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. The ingredients are typically shelf-stable and can often be found in the homes of Mormons with large families, who are often encouraged to keep at least three months of food on hand in case of financial hard times. If someone in the community dies, these "funeral potatoes" can therefore be made quickly and easily. Today, people serve these tasty potatoes in less emotionally heavy conditions, like at cookouts and even during cozy Thanksgiving meals.
